Job Description SummaryJoin our innovative team as a Product Manager for GridOS Network Model Management, a key component of our Network Model Lifecycle Management suite. Drive the vision and execution of cutting-edge network model management applications within the GridOS Orchestration Software Platform.

Job Description

Key Responsibilities:

  • Strategic Leadership: Craft and implement the strategic roadmap for network model management applications.
  • Stakeholder Collaboration: Partner with product owners, technical teams, and key stakeholders to influence product design and planning.
  • Customer-Centric Approach: Translate customer needs into functional specifications and user stories, ensuring technical feasibility and business alignment.
  • Cross-Functional Coordination: Manage and coordinate the efforts of multiple teams to deliver high-level outcomes and maximize product returns.
  • Industry Insight: Stay ahead of industry trends and recommend best practices to enhance products and processes.

Required Qualifications:

  • Deep expertise in Electrical T&D, Telecommunications, and/or Gas T&D network modeling domain(s).
  • Strong analytical skills and experience in managing products and product development initiatives.
  • Proven experience working with engineering teams to deliver top-tier applications.
  • Excellent communication skills to convey technical and business-related information to diverse audiences.
  • Familiarity with network model management concepts, use cases, approaches, techniques, challenges and solutions (CIM, SCADA, CIS, ADMS, GIS/GNM, AEMS, DERMS).

Personal Attributes:

  • Proactive problem-solver with a Lean/Agile mindset.
  • Exceptional emotional intelligence and ability to influence stakeholders.
  • Commitment to continuous learning and improvement.

    What you need to know about the Edinburgh Tech Scene

    From traditional pubs and centuries-old universities to sleek shopping malls and glass-paneled office buildings, Edinburgh's architecture reflects its unique blend of history and modernity. But the fusion of past and future isn't just visible in its buildings; it's also shaping the city's economy. Named the United Kingdom's leading technology ecosystem outside of London, Edinburgh plays host to major global companies like Apple and Adobe, as well as a growing number of innovative startups in fields like cybersecurity, finance and healthcare.
